if you prefer a resort , knoa cafe or Ohanas (good luck with that one), but be sure you leave PLENTY tinme to get back to MK, and don't expect to get "front row" viewing for the parade (this doesn't matter to us, we are 2 adults, and don't mind looking over a few heads.) we have always found frontier land to be the best spot for last minjute viewing spots.
as far as resort restaurants, one that is not hard to book and is often overlooked is Grand Floridian Cafe,. very nice, classy, good food. and you can take the monorail back to MK.
just be aware, if you enter Mk too close to spectro, the CMs will be moving you right along (ie, all the viewing spots are "taken" along the hub and main street, and you will be asked to "keep moving", even if the parade is already in progress. they will NOT allow you to stop and watch, they keep a free-moving aisle for emergency purposes. they will make you keep walking. so, do not expect to arrive at main street and just hang out. you need to get PAST it all and into frontierland or liberty square before hand. we tried once to say "we don't care if there are 4 rows of people infront of us, we just want to watch" they don't let you. you. it is roped off, in front of AND behind the "walking" aisle if you dont' have a spot in one of the roped off sections, you HAVE to keep walking, even IF the parade is going on. (otherwise there would be no way out for anyone not watching the parade. this is for emergency purposes)
